On average, 3-star hotels in Geilo cost £97 per night, and 4-star hotels in Geilo are £140 per night. If you're looking for something really special, a 5-star hotel in Geilo can on average be found for £456 per night (based on Booking.com prices).

The downhill skiing is great for a party of mixed ability - you were never too far apart to meet up again. Nice variety of runs in Geiloheisen side. Less variety of runs in Geilolia but every run a great one. Being able to also set off on lots of varied XC ski trails is also a good selling point. There are a couple of good sized supermarkets in the town.

Off-season Geilo is like a ghost town.
Off-season Geilo is like a ghost town. I visited in early September - summer is over, winter has not come yet. It's a plus when you're on hike, no crowds, no noise, no waiting for toilet in monuntain lodges. But it's nearly spooky when you're out dining. September in Geilo is for those who enjoy outdoors and shorter or longer hikes but at the same time don't fancy carrying a huge backpack from cabin to cabin. From Geilo you can go some loop tours, different difficulty levels and still enjoy hot shower, hotel bed and good breakfast.
